Affichage des lignes d'un fichier - Perl - Programmation
Marsh Posté le 19-11-2005 à 09:45:01
Si tu tiens vraiment à écrire ta boucle comme ça, C-style (bleârgh), remplace les virgules par des points-virgules dans la définition de ta boucle for. 
 
Sinon j'aurais plutôt vu ton bout de script écrit comme ceci : 
 
| Code : 
 | 
 
 
 
Ou, à la limite : 
| Code : 
 | 
Marsh Posté le 20-11-2005 à 11:08:07
Merci, je vais prendre tes exemples, ils sont beaucoup plus propre que le mien.
Marsh Posté le 19-11-2005 à 07:45:52
Aie aie aie, je comprend plus rien. Voila, j'ouvre un fichier (bird.txt) ou sont stocké des noms d'oiseaux, ligne par ligne. Puis j'affecte le contenu de mon fichier dans @tab. Mais lorsque je parcoure mon tableau, seul la premiere ligne de mon fichier (donc le premier element du tableau) s'affiche. J'ai testé la variable $k, celle ci ne s'incrémente pas, et je ne vois pas pourquoi?
Si quelqu'un a une idée... je l'en remercie d'avance